Hello Simon, Thank you very much for submitting your item for an appraisal and for your patience. The presented object appears to be an oil on canvas painting, depicting an autumnal forest landscape. It measures approximately 45 x 36 inches, is framed and looks to be in good condition. It is signed near the bottom right corner of the canvas and an inscription on the back of the frame attributes the work to Robert Elsocht (Belgian, 1908-1999) and provides the title "Lost Forest." According to Invaluable: "Robert Elsocht (1908-1999) Belgian painter settled in Northern California. Known for California landscapes, he eventually worked toward greater abstraction as this example illustrates. His work is represented in numerous Museums including the California Art Museum, Richmond Art Center, Missoula Collets in Montana, The Pioneer Museum, Kaiser Center Gallery, the De young Museum in San Francisco and the Oakland Art Museum." I've seen a few of his works turn up at auction in recent years, and based on the size and overall quality of this composition, I would estimate the current fair market value at $200 to $500.
